It's not a big deal to change the throttle to move without resistance and add a return spring. On my Briggs the resistance is from a washer, either remove the washer or loosen the bolt holding it on and you're set. It has provisions for adding a spring so that's easy too.



I picked up one of these because there's a ton of hop up parts available and some folks are making 12hp with them on the F200 karting circuit. Unfortunately the design makes it difficult to fit under a barstool, the carb sticks out the side where it might hit a leg and the exhaust sticks out the top/back where it hits the rung. I'm probably going to pull the gas tank and fabricate a cover for the top of the engine, an exhaust, and an intake. That Briggs isn't compact and you'll still have to relocate the gas tank. The carb comes off the side where it might get in the way of one of the stool's legs, the exhaust comes off the top where it gets in the way of the stool's rung. And the cylinder is laid back more than on a powersport so a TAV2 doesn't fit well. I'll try to post some pics in a few weeks when I start getting stuff together.

Is it easy to add nitrous, to 5 hp and up engines?

RUBICON
October 7th, 2005, 09:37 AM
It is easy to add nitrous...You can do e-bay for used parts and then after finding the hard way why they were for sale in the first place...replace one by one with NEW internet stuff...The cheap NEW prices will run $250 plus or minus....like everything you look at the one or two items that impress you and base the cost on that..but when the fuel pump, hoses, switches, battery?, jets, bottle clamp,etc are added the cost grows....There is very little data on small engine nitrous systems...so ..every little bit of practical information is a help....When I was having the second valve installed on my newest bottle ( Nitrous Express ) A guy from the West coast ( NE ) called me and his advice agreed with where I had gotten to by trial and error...The critical issues are too lean mixtures and can the engine design stand the additional cylinder pressures?....good luck

Hey more speed, on the tractor thing, it's easy. Take the large pully off of the trans and put a small one on it, tripples the speed. Did it to mine when I first got it together (out of 3 lawnmowers) Wifes was in the back yard doing donuts with it. Couldn't mow with it though, even in 1st at low throttle it was to fast to mow so I had to change it back to the larger pully.
